What are the qualifications needed to teach English in international schools?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L


--- To teach English in international schools, a minimum of a bachelor's degree in English, Education, or a related field is typically required. Some schools may prefer or require a master's degree in TESOL (Te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ages) or a related field. Additionally, having a teaching license or certification is often necessary, depending on the country and school requirements. In some cases, schools may also require specific coursework in linguistics, language acquisition, or English literature. Can I teach ESL without a bachelor's degree? - ✔️ ✔️ ✔️ ITTT TEFL & TESOL


This is one of the most common questions asked by our TESOL course trainees and the answer is quite simple. Yes, you can teach ESL without a bachelor’s degree. Anyone who is TESOL qualified will have a wide array of destinations to choose from all over the world, regardless of their previous educational record. If you have a degree in any subject you will certainly have a few more options, but non-degree holders are in no way excluded from ESL teaching in many parts of the world. In recent years some countries have made it compulsory for foreign teachers to have a degree if they want to obtain a work visa that allows them to work legally as an ESL teacher.
